Real Madrid eye Villarreal's Pau Torres as Sergio Ramos replacement?

Villarreal defender Pau Torres has reportedly emerged as a potential replacement for Sergio Ramos at Real Madrid.

Ramos, 34, has been linked with an exit from the Bernabeu and has recently rejected a new contract offer from the club this month.

Marca reports that Los Blancos will move for a central defender in the summer if their captain were to leave the club and have identified Torres as one of their main targets.

Real Madrid are keen to hold onto Ramos and hope that he can agree to sign a new contract soon, but will have to look at other targets elsewhere if the Spaniard wishes to move on.

Torres, who turns 24 on January 16, was born in Villarreal and has been in the club's youth system since he was five years old. The defender has made over 60 appearances for the Yellow Submarine since making his senior debut in 2016.

The Spaniard, who has also been linked with a move to Manchester United, has recently played alongside Ramos for the national team over the last year, making seven appearances under Spain boss Luis Enrique.
